#340229 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#340229 is composed of 20.4% red, 0.8%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 21.2%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 313.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.6% and a lightness of 10.6%. #340229 color hex could be obtained by blending #680452 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

Shades and Tints of #340229
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e010b is the darkest color, while #fffafe is the lightest one.
